Abstract

Glycerol, which is a low molecular weight (92 g/mol) alcohol, may enter the brain at a very slow rate; therefore, its administration will raise blood osmolality and create an osmotic gradient between plasma and brain with resultant net removal of water from brain. Indeed, previous studies showed that it appears to be an effective cerebral dehydrating agent [1–5].
